PHP读取root密码是一个经常被网站管理员讨论的敏感话题。在网络安全方面,root密码的安全性至关重要。在本文中,我们将探讨如何使用PHP读取root密码的方法以及如何保护这些敏感信息。
PHP读取root密码的安全性考量
在讨论如何使用PHP读取root密码之前,首先需要了解密码安全性的重要性。root密码是系统中最高权限的密码,掌握了root密码几乎可以对系统进行任意操作。因此,任何与root密码相关的操作都应该倍加谨慎。
使用PHP读取root密码时,需要考虑以下安全性因素:
- 密码存储:如何安全地存储root密码,避免明文存储或者使用简单加密方法。
- 访问控制:谁有权限读取root密码,如何限制对该信息的访问。
- 传输加密:在读取root密码时,确保传输过程加密,避免被第三方拦截或窃取。
- 日志记录:对于读取root密码的操作,应该有详细的日志记录,方便追踪和审计。
如何使用PHP读取root密码
在实际应用中,有时候确实需要使用PHP读取root密码。以下是一种常见的操作方法:
上面的代码演示了如何使用file_get_contents
函数读取系统中的/etc/passwd
文件,其中存储了用户的密码信息,包括root用户的密码。然而,这种方法并不是最安全的做法。
保护root密码的方法
为了保护root密码的安全,我们可以采取以下方法:
- 使用密码管理工具:将root密码存储在专门的密码管理工具中,确保加密保护和访问控制。
- 权限控制:限制对root密码文件的访问权限,避免未授权的读取。
- 定期更改密码:定期更改root密码,减少密码泄露的风险。
- 多因素认证:使用多因素认证机制,提高系统安全性。
结论
在网络安全方面,root密码的保护至关重要。尽管有时候需要使用PHP读取root密码,但我们应该采取相应措施来保护这些敏感信息,防止泄露和滥用。只有做好安全措施,才能确保系统的稳定和安全。
顶一下
(0)
0%
踩一下
(0)
0%
- 相关评论
- 我要评论
-